Chloe controversy?

making the dream very attractive.
perhaps too attractive?

Fashionista and Fashion Addict have said their peace on this but i thought i'd throw in my two cents. Apparently my *beloved* H&M ripped off my *inspirational* Chloe for their Fall ad campaign.
The vid is behind-the-scenes at the Hotel Particular in Paris during the youthful Chloe shoot with Freja, Shalom and Anja.

Since I first saw the Chloe ad in Vogue, i've wanted Anja's to-die-for bob cut&coulour (and the "Vitamin" dress haha). Then picked up H&M magazine a few weeks ago, first oogled over Freja in Rome layouts (its brillant and oh so mod!) and then saw Anja's hair again, of course fell in love again. This video shows how she get her cut on the set of the campaign (i love!). As a fashion mag addict, and a bit overstimulated by style.com's instant gratification, I didn't even notice how the photos, models, stark backgrounds (and style of dresses-but that is expected-its what H&M does best) were so similiar, maybe in fact alarmingly identical. Chloe's garments are obviously higher fashion-more extraordinary, so beautiful and very mod. The model choices were a perfect (love when Shalom is in real fashion ads-she is such a unique model-, not Tiffany *puke*), the locale was so structural next to the bold colours of those dresses. H&M saw a perfect idea, decided to copy it and figured who's gonna stop us? this is perhaps crossing into a new line of fashion copyrights faux pas. obviously no legal action has begun and it is only controversy amound the fashion inclined, but what do you think?

Mini Mary

you too can be a *true* chelsea girl

so lately, i have been a fashion funk looking for inspiration-mostly i end of looking to the streets (facehunter.org) but stumbled across an oldie but goodie. Ms. Mary Quant, the queen of the miniskirt, patterned/coloured tights (PURE GENUIS!) and the hotpants, is it. In my opinion, she was the much cooler, edgier Twiggy (but not really a model, though she dabbled, she was a designer & built a makeup/housewares mini-empire). essentially, she shoudl be who people remember from 60s british fashion instead.

evoke the swinging 60s of London yourself, with multi-colored stripes, shorties, blunt bobs, tons of eye-makeup and plastic raincoats.
then you too can channel ms. quant.
